Unique You

Do the following:

  1. Think of a person that you really admire. Write down five traits of this person.
  2. Think of a person that you really can't stand. Write down five traits of this person.
  3. Draw a big circle.
  4. Put all 10 words in your circle in a random pattern.
  5. Read all of the words in your circle out loud to yourself.

Nice to meet you!

The world is your mirror. The things that you like or don't like about a person are traits that you actually share. It's hard to accept your less favorable traits, but if you were only the admirable traits, you would be a boring person. All of you...the whole good/bad package...makes you unique, wonderful and interesting.

When you are confronted with your less admirable qualities, pause. Take a precious breath and choose to go to the highest level of that trait. Irritability, bossiness, anger, control, jealously and many more can simply be eliminated by pausing for a breath and making a different choice.
